As others have noted, there is definitely a break-in period for these shoes. Give it a day or two to let the leather give and conform to your feet. I usually order a size 13, but wound up ordering the size 12, and they fit perfectly, so definitely take that into consideration when ordering. I did also wind up adding in an additional gel insole, but otherwise, these are very comfortable shoes. I'll definitely consider getting another pair.

I have had 3 pair of Timberland boat shoes over the last 21 years. This is pair #4 and I believe it is a step down in material grade and construction compared to the previous ones. There is no real ankle lacing, what you see is cosmetic. The sole feels very soft. I drive a manual transmission car and I can feel the shape of the clutch pedal when I press it. I noticed that Timberland has a "premium" version of the boat shoe but it's not sold in Zappos. I would like Zappos to start selling them soon like within the next 2 years.
